Key Features to Consider for Ipads in Photobooths
When selecting an iPad for a photobooth, there are several key features to consider. The first feature is the camera quality, as it will directly impact the quality of the photos taken. A high-quality camera with good resolution and low light sensitivity is essential for capturing great photos. Another important feature is the processing power of the iPad, as it will determine how quickly and smoothly the photobooth software runs. A faster processor will allow for quicker photo processing and printing, making the overall experience more efficient.
The display quality of the iPad is also crucial, as it will be used to display the photos and interact with the photobooth software. A high-resolution display with good brightness and color accuracy will provide a better user experience. Additionally, the storage capacity of the iPad should be considered, as it will determine how many photos can be stored on the device. A larger storage capacity will allow for more photos to be stored, reducing the need for frequent transfers to a computer or external hard drive.
The connectivity options of the iPad are also important, as they will determine how the device connects to other equipment such as printers and cameras. Wi-Fi and Bluetooth connectivity are essential for wirelessly connecting to other devices, while USB ports may be necessary for connecting to external devices such as flash drives or card readers. The battery life of the iPad should also be considered, as it will determine how long the device can be used without needing to be recharged.
In terms of durability, the iPad should be able to withstand the rigors of frequent use in a photobooth environment. A rugged case or enclosure can help protect the device from damage, while a secure mounting system can prevent the iPad from being knocked or stolen. By considering these key features, you can select an iPad that meets your specific needs and provides a great user experience for your photobooth.

Tips for Setting Up and Using Ipads in Photobooths
When setting up an iPad in a photobooth, there are several tips and considerations to keep in mind. First, it’s essential to ensure that the iPad is securely mounted and protected from damage. A rugged case or enclosure can help protect the device, while a secure mounting system can prevent the iPad from being knocked or stolen.
Another tip is to ensure that the iPad is properly configured and set up for use in the photobooth. This includes installing the necessary software and apps, configuring the camera and display settings, and testing the device to ensure that it is working properly. It’s also essential to ensure that the iPad is connected to a power source and has a stable internet connection, to prevent interruptions or downtime.
In terms of using the iPad in the photobooth, it’s essential to provide clear instructions and guidance to users. This can include creating a custom interface that is easy to navigate, providing clear instructions on how to use the software and apps, and offering support and assistance as needed. By providing a clear and easy-to-use experience, you can help to ensure that users have a positive and enjoyable experience with the photobooth.
Additionally, it’s essential to regularly update and maintain the iPad and photobooth software, to ensure that it continues to run smoothly and efficiently. This includes updating the operating system and software, cleaning and maintaining the device, and troubleshooting any issues that may arise. By following these tips and considerations, you can help to ensure that your iPad-based photobooth is a success and provides a great user experience.

How do I set up an iPad for a photobooth?
Setting up an iPad for a photobooth is a relatively straightforward process. First, choose a photobooth software that is compatible with your iPad model and meets your event’s requirements. Some popular photobooth software options include Simple Booth, Photobooth Deluxe, and Snapbook. Once you’ve selected the software, download and install it on your iPad, and follow the setup instructions provided by the manufacturer. You’ll need to configure the software settings, such as the camera, printer, and social media sharing options, to suit your event’s needs.
To complete the setup, you’ll need to connect the iPad to a printer, camera, and any other peripherals required for your photobooth. Make sure all the devices are compatible with your iPad and the photobooth software. You may also need to purchase additional accessories, such as a stand, tripod, or lighting kit, to create a professional-looking photobooth setup. Finally, test the photobooth to ensure that everything is working correctly, and make any necessary adjustments to the software settings or hardware configuration before the event.

Can I use an iPad for a photobooth for outdoor events?
Yes, you can use an iPad for a photobooth for outdoor events, but you’ll need to take some precautions to ensure that the device is protected from the elements. The iPad’s screen can be sensitive to direct sunlight, so you may need to provide shading or use a screen protector to reduce glare. Additionally, you’ll need to ensure that the iPad is protected from rain, dust, or other environmental factors that could damage the device.
To use an iPad for a photobooth outdoors, consider investing in a rugged case or enclosure that provides protection from the elements. You can also use a waterproof or weather-resistant printer and other peripherals to ensure that the entire photobooth setup is protected. Furthermore, make sure to choose a photobooth software that is optimized for outdoor use and can handle variable lighting conditions. With the right equipment and precautions, an iPad can be a great option for outdoor photobooths, providing a fun and interactive experience for guests in a variety of settings.
